"Musicians and fans can effectively 'join the band,' added Humphrey. Jammit provides the world's most accurate transcriptions in standard notation or tablature. Each guitar, bass, drums, keyboard or vocal track within the dense mix of a song can be isolated for closer scrutiny, looped for extended practice or slowed down to a comfortable pace for beginning players, all without affecting the pitch. Jammit users practice and perform as they learn, jam and record along with their favorite songs.

As the first music software to isolate individual audio tracks within original multi-track master recordings, Jammit creates a virtual recording studio for musicians and fans. Released in beta in 2011 for iPad, iPhone, iPhone Touch & Mac, Jammit is revolutionizing music education by giving musicians a new way to access their favorite songs. "With more than 80% of our fan base using PCs, it was a natural evolution for us to bring one of the most significant developments in music education technology directly to Windows users." Award-Winning Jammit "The Jammit 'time machine' drops a musician or fan into their favorite band's recording session to practice, perform and experience the magic that has formed the history of popular music from the mid-1960's to present," said Scott Humphrey, Jammit founder and CEO. Jammit delivers a stunning user experience, providing individual audio tracks within original multi-track recordings for musicians to isolate a specified instrument – guitar, keyboards, drums, vocals- from the rest of the mix.
